Delta Society Welcomes New Therapy Dog

Sadie therapy dogOur own Sadie has joined the ranks as a new member of The Delta Society, as Therapy Dog. Delta Society is an international organization that was founded in Wisconsin. The group trains dogs and humans to be therapy dogs to visit people in hospitals, nursing homes, and for rehabilitation assistants in animal-assisted activity and animal-assisted therapy programs. The Pet Partners program is the only therapy dog group that trains and certifies the human or handler, in addition to the dog. All other groups only focus on the dog.

We will visit hospitals in the Madison-area, and hope to establish a program at the VA Hospital in the future.
